! 34: /* structure and definitions for the siop driver */
! 35:
! 36: /* Number of tag */
! 37: #define SIOP_NTAG 16
! 38:
! 39: /*
! 40: * xfer description of the script: tables and reselect script
! 41: * In struct siop_common_cmd siop_xfer will point to this.
! 42: */
! 43: struct siop_xfer {
! 44: struct siop_common_xfer siop_tables;
! 45: /* u_int32_t resel[sizeof(load_dsa) / sizeof(load_dsa[0])]; */
! 46: /* Add some entries to make size 384 bytes (256+128) */
! 47: u_int32_t resel[36];
! 48: } __packed;
! 49:
! 50: /*
! 51: * This describes a command handled by the SCSI controller
! 52: * These are chained in either a free list or an active list
! 53: * We have one queue per target
! 54: */
! 55:
! 56: struct siop_cmd {
! 57: TAILQ_ENTRY (siop_cmd) next;
! 58: struct siop_common_cmd cmd_c;
! 59: struct siop_cbd *siop_cbdp; /* pointer to our siop_cbd */
! 60: int reselslot;
! 61: u_int32_t saved_offset; /* offset in table after disc without sdp */
! 62: };
! 63: #define cmd_tables cmd_c.siop_tables
! 64:
! 65: /* command block descriptors: an array of siop_cmd + an array of siop_xfer */
! 66: struct siop_cbd {
! 67: TAILQ_ENTRY (siop_cbd) next;
! 68: struct siop_cmd *cmds;
! 69: struct siop_xfer *xfers;
! 70: bus_dmamap_t xferdma; /* DMA map for this block of xfers */
! 71: };
! 72:
! 73: /* per-tag struct */
! 74: struct siop_tag {
! 75: struct siop_cmd *active; /* active command */
! 76: u_int reseloff;
! 77: };
! 78:
! 79: /* per lun struct */
! 80: struct siop_lun {
! 81: struct siop_tag siop_tag[SIOP_NTAG]; /* tag array */
! 82: int lun_flags;
! 83: #define SIOP_LUNF_FULL 0x01 /* queue full message */
! 84: u_int reseloff;
! 85: };
! 86:
! 87: /*
! 88: * per target struct; siop_common_cmd->target and siop_common_softc->targets[]
! 89: * will point to this
! 90: */
! 91: struct siop_target {
! 92: struct siop_common_target target_c;
! 93: struct siop_lun *siop_lun[8]; /* per-lun state */
! 94: u_int reseloff;
! 95: struct siop_lunsw *lunsw;
! 96: };
! 97:
! 98: struct siop_lunsw {
! 99: TAILQ_ENTRY (siop_lunsw) next;
! 100: u_int32_t lunsw_off; /* offset of this lun sw, from sc_scriptaddr*/
! 101: u_int32_t lunsw_size; /* size of this lun sw */
! 102: };
! 103:
! 104:
! 105: TAILQ_HEAD(cmd_list, siop_cmd);
! 106: TAILQ_HEAD(cbd_list, siop_cbd);
! 107: TAILQ_HEAD(lunsw_list, siop_lunsw);
! 108:
! 109:
! 110: /* Driver internal state */
! 111: struct siop_softc {
! 112: struct siop_common_softc sc_c;
! 113: int sc_currschedslot; /* current scheduler slot */
! 114: struct cbd_list cmds; /* list of command block descriptors */
! 115: struct cmd_list free_list; /* cmd descr free list */
! 116: struct cmd_list urgent_list; /* high priority cmd descr list */
! 117: struct cmd_list ready_list; /* cmd descr ready list */
! 118: struct lunsw_list lunsw_list; /* lunsw free list */
! 119: u_int32_t script_free_lo; /* free ram offset from sc_scriptaddr */
! 120: u_int32_t script_free_hi; /* free ram offset from sc_scriptaddr */
! 121: int sc_ntargets; /* number of known targets */
! 122: u_int32_t sc_flags;
! 123: };
! 124:
! 125: /* defs for sc_flags */
! 126: #define SCF_CHAN_NOSLOT 0x0001 /* channel out of scheduler slot */
! 127:
! 128: void siop_attach(struct siop_softc *);
! 129: int siop_intr(void *);
! 130: void siop_add_dev(struct siop_softc *, int, int);
! 131: void siop_del_dev(struct siop_softc *, int, int);
